What does the size of the grounding conductor depend on?

The size of the grounding conductor is primarily determined by the size of the service entrance conductors. This is because the grounding conductor must be adequately sized to handle potential fault currents that could occur during an electrical fault. The National Electrical Code (NEC) outlines specific requirements that dictate the grounding conductor size based on the largest ungrounded conductor in the service entrance.

For example, if larger conductors are used for the service entrance to handle increased loads, the grounding conductor must also be larger to ensure it can carry any fault current safely to ground without overheating or causing a safety hazard. This is crucial for the overall safety and effectiveness of the grounding system in protecting people and equipment from electrical faults.

The other choices do not hold the same relevance regarding the sizing of the grounding conductor. While the type of conduit, length of the wire run, and height of installation may influence installation techniques, they do not determine the required size of the grounding conductor itself according to electrical codes and safety guidelines.
